What is the alcohol content of your beers?

Asked 4 months ago
Theakstons produces a diverse range of beers, each with varying alcohol content. Generally, the alcohol by volume, or ABV, ranges from around four percent to six percent for their core offerings. For instance, Theakston Bitter typically has an ABV of four percent, while their more robust ales, such as Theakston Old Peculiar, can reach around five to six percent. Special or seasonal brews may also vary in alcohol content, depending on the recipe and brewing process used.
